How can Duisik Lawn Sprinkler help with poor lawn grading in North Olmsted?
Poor grading can cause water to pool near your home's foundation, leading to moisture issues and potential damage. Our team assesses your lawn's slope and performs precise regrading to ensure water drains properly away from your property, protecting your home and improving lawn health.
What should I do if I suspect a sprinkler leak in my North Olmsted yard?
If you notice soggy spots, unusually high water bills, or low water pressure in your sprinkler system, you likely have a leak. Contact us for a professional inspection. We'll locate the leak—whether it's in pipes, valves, or sprinkler heads—and make efficient repairs to restore your system and prevent water waste.
